Weather in June

June, the first month of the summer in Rescueville, is a hot month, with an average temperature varying between 70°F (21.1°C) and 91°F (32.8°C).

Temperature

Rescueville experiences a minor temperature shift with the start of June, with average high-temperatures moving from a moderately hot 84.4°F (29.1°C) in May to a hot 91°F (32.8°C). During June, the nighttime temperature in Rescueville averages of 70°F (21.1°C).

Heat index

For most parts of June, the heat index is calculated to be a blazing hot 113°F (45°C). Keep guard: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are likely. Continued activity increases the risk of heatstroke.
Always consider that heat index estimations are for light winds and places in the shade. With exposure to direct sunlight, the heat index may be increased by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', is what the temperature feels like to the human body when the air temperature is combined with the relative humidity. One's perception of temperature is subjective, varying based on their activity and individual heat perception, influenced by factors like wind, clothing, and metabolic variations. You should know that direct sun exposure can heighten weather effects, potentially elevating the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ular importance for children. Young children are more at risk than adults since they tend to sweat less. Moreover, their large skin surface in proportion to their small bodies and the high heat production due to their activities contribute to their vulnerability.
The natural cooling mechanism in humans involves perspiration, where the evaporation of sweat balances out excessive warmth. An increase in relative humidity hinders the body's normal cooling function by reducing evaporation, thereby decreasing the rate of body cooling and enhancing the sense of warmth. If heat absorption exceeds the body's cooling ability, body temperature can elevate, resulting in potential thermal illnesses.

Humidity

In June, the average relative humidity is 74%.

Rainfall

In Rescueville, during June, the rain falls for 16.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 3.03" (77mm) of precipitation. In Rescueville, during the entire year, the rain falls for 163.4 days and collects up to 31.06" (789m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

April through November are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The month with the longest days in Rescueville is June, with an average of 14h and 12min of daylight.
On the first day of June, sunrise is at 5:48 am and sunset at 7:53 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:51 am and sunset at 8:02 pm CDT.

Sunshine

June has the most sunshine of the year, with an average of 10.6h of sunshine.

UV index

June through August,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: A maximum UV index of 7 in June translates into the following recommendations: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. The Sun's UV radiation is most powerful between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. To the extent possible, limit exposure to the direct sun during these hours. Combat UV radiation's detrimental effects with sun-safe clothing and UV-blocking eyewear.
